    Small dip in October sales for Norwegian salmon

    The export value of Norwegian salmon was NOK 4 billion in October. This represents a small decline of NOK 130 million, or 3 per cent, compared with October 2013. The first time that salmon´s monthly export value has fallen in two years. So far this year Norwegian salmon exports have totalled NOK 35.8 billion, NOK 4.5 billion, or 14 per cent higher than the same period in 2013.

    Record Norwegian codfish exports in October

    Norwegian exports of cod, saithe and haddock reached nearly NOK 1.2 billion in October. An increase of NOK 358 million, or 43 per cent, compared with October 2013. Year to date, exports of cod, saithe and haddock have totalled NOK 8.7 billion, an increase of NOK 1.3 billion, or 18 per cent on the same period in 2013, according to figures from the Norwegian Seafood Council.

    Norwegian mackerel exports historic strong in October

    Norway exported herring, mackerel and other pelagic fish to a value of NOK 1.7 billion in October. This is an increase of NOK 118 million, or 7 per cent, from October 2013. Year to date exports of herring, mackerel and other pelagic fish from Norway are NOK 5.7 billion. This marks an increase of 10 per cent in export value year on year.

    Continued growth in seafood exports after third quarter

    The value of Norwegian seafood exports in September totalled NOK 6 billion, an increase of NOK 792 million, or 15 per cent, compared to September of last year.To date, Norwegian seafood exports have totalled NOK 48.5 billion, an increase of NOK 6.7 billion, or 16 per cent, compared to the same period last year.

    Record-high Exports of Codfish

    The value of exports of Norwegian cod, saithe and haddock in September totalled NOK 1.1 billion, up NOK 206 million, or 22 per cent, compared to the same period last year. To date, the value of exports has totalled NOK 8.8 billion, a new export record for this period.

    Slight export growth despite import ban

    The value of exports of Norwegian seafood in August totalled NOK 4.8 billion, up NOK 157 million, or 3 per cent, compared to last August.To date, Norwegian seafood exports have totalled NOK 42.4 billion, an increase of NOK 5.9 billion, or 16 per cent, compared to the same month last year.

    Growth in exports of Norwegian salmon in August

    The value of exports of Norwegian salmon in August totalled NOK 3.6 billion, an increase of NOK 101 million, or 3 per cent, compared to last August.According to figures from the Norwegian Seafood Council, measured in product weight, the exported amount increased by 8,50 tonnes, or 11 per cent, to 85,000 tons.

    Price increase for cod

    The value of exports of Norwegian codfish in August was NOK 824 million, an increase of NOK 67 million, or 9 per cent, compared to last August. According to figures from the Norwegian Seafood Council, this was accompanied by a decrease in the exported volume of 4 per cent.

    Import ban on Norwegian seafood

    The Norwegian Seafood Council announced today that that the ban on import of food products from the United States, the EU, Canada, Australia and Norway to Russia also will include Norwegian seafood.

    Growth in Norwegian seafood exports continues

    The value of Norwegian seafood exports during July totalled NOK 4.9 billion, an increase of NOK 375 million, or 8 per cent, compared to last July. To date, Norwegian seafood exports have totalled NOK 37.6 billion, an increase of NOK 5.7 billion, or 18 per cent, compared to the same month last year.
